hmmmm, nothing jumps out at me.  but here are a few questions that come to mind.

have you seen a gastroenterologist?  what did s/he say?  what does your reg doc say about the weight loss?  do you have diarrhea?  did you have a stool culture done, checked for occult blood and evaluated for content?  were you tested for celiac disease?  those will help to look for some obvious potential problems.  have you had a small bowel follow thru?  are you seeing undigested food in your stool?  have you tried keeping a food diary to see if there is a pattern to the pain around your naval and to make sure you are getting enough calories?  is your weight loss consistant or does it occur in spurts?  aloe vera coats the lining of the intestine and can interfere with absorption (it can also cause diarrhea).  eating small frequent meals might help.  I'd recommend taking a good multivitamin, adding some liquid supplements (Boost, Ensure, etc) and staying away from caffeine since it can speed up your bowel (check the types of tea you are using).  also, push your doc to find out the reason for the weight loss and pain.  I believe there is a small study being done using worms as treatment for crohn's.  I think it's with helminth worms or something like that.
